The alloy you choose for die casting straight affects numerous facets of the casting procedure, like exactly how easy the alloy is to collaborate with and if it is prone to casting flaws. Hot breaking, additionally called solidification cracking, is a normal die spreading flaw for aluminum alloys that can lead to inner or surface-level tears or fractures.


Certain aluminum alloys are extra vulnerable to warm cracking than others, and your choice must consider this. Another typical issue found in the die spreading of aluminum is pass away soldering, which is when the cast sticks to the die wall surfaces and makes ejection difficult. It can damage both the actors and the die, so you need to search for alloys with high anti-soldering residential or commercial properties.


Corrosion resistance, which is already a noteworthy quality of aluminum, can vary substantially from alloy to alloy and is a necessary particular to take into consideration depending on the environmental conditions your product will click this be exposed to (Aluminum Castings).
